Transaction 32bf984c5882c6182193602d4941b357fe21f632e5dca26f6a6ea84478910cd6
1 Input
1 Output
-
32bf984c5882c6182193602d4941b357fe21f632e5dca26f6a6ea84478910cd6:0
- value
- 81228
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3c12ffbce16b85a394bf84ca5a1b21bfec18332
- address
- bc1q60qjl77wz6u95w2tlpx2tgdjr0lvrqejwnzt4k